Key Differences

What are the key differences between the notebooks
Advantages of the Samsung Galaxy Book 5 Pro 360 (16")
  • Higher screen refresh rate: 120 versus 60 Hz
  • Thinner bezels and 8% higher screen-to-body ratio
  • Features a a little bigger (~9%) battery – 76 against 70 watt-hours
  • 25% sharper screen – 212 versus 170 pixels per inch (PPI)
Advantages of the MSI Summit 13 AI+ Evo
  • Easier to carry: weighs 340 grams less (around 0.75 lbs)
  • Can run popular games at about 12-16% higher FPS
  • Around 12% better multi-core CPU performance in the Cinebench 2024 test
  • Much smaller footprint: 26% more compact case (103.4 vs 138.9 square inches)
